Almond biscotti (Italian cookies)



Biscottis are crunchy italian cookies. Biscotti is derived from the latin word "biscoctus" meaning twice baked. So as the name suggests preparation of this cooking involves two steps of baking. Ingredients are mixed, shaped into a log and baked. Then it is cut into pieces and baked again. Today, I share with you all a simple and easy recipe for ALMOND BISCOTTI.

EASY FRUIT CAKE








Yeyyyyy I am back. I know its been more than a year since my last post . I had been tied up in  some personal  stuff so took a break. I had been drafting the posts but never got around to posting them. So now i am back, and what better way to make a comeback than to post an amazing sweet treat FRUIT CAKE. I tried this recipe for the first time during Christmas. The result was just awesome. I have made it so many times since then. This cake tastes better the next day but you can very well eat it soon after it gets baked , if you cannot resist:)

Easy fruit cake does not contain alcohol and is also called BOILED FRUIT CAKE since most of the ingredients are boiled in the process of making the cake. This is a very easy to make cake that does not need any stand mixer or gadgets like that .

So here is the recipe. Try it and enjoy .

INGREDIENTS:
  • 1 cup (210 grams) firmly packed light brown sugar
  • 1 cup (240 ml) water
  • 1/4 cup (55 grams) butter diced
  • 1 tsp (2 grams)  cinnamon powder
  • 1 tsp (2 grams)  dry ginger pow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 2 cups (300 grams) seedless raisins
  • 2 large eggs, beaten
  • 1 1/2 cups (195 grams) all purpose flour
  • 1 tsp (5 grams) baking soda
  • 1 tsp pure vanilla extract
  • 1 cup (150 grams) candied and chopped mixed peel
Note: When baking, see to it that the measurements are accurate.Rather than using the cup measurements , i focus more on their weight in grams. So it would be wise to invest in a good kitchen weighing scale for perfect baking.


METHOD:
  • Preheat oven to 350 F( 180 degree C). If you are using a dark coated pans, then preheat the oven to 325 F (160 degree C).
  • Butter or spray with a nonstick spray, a 9 x 5 x 3 inch (23 cms  x 13 cms x 8 cms) loaf pan. I use PAM nonstick baking spray.
  • In a large saucepan,heat over medium  the brown sugar, spices, water, butter and raisins. Bring it to a rolling boil. Boil for 5 minutes and take it off the heat. Keep it aside to cool down to room temperature.
  • When the mixture has come to a room temperature, stir in the lightly beaten eggs, flour, baking soda, vanilla extract and the candied fruit.
  • Pour in to the prepared pan and bake for 55-60 minutes until the to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  • Remove the loaf pan from the oven and let cool on a wire rack.

  • Cover and store for a few days before serving. This cake can be frozen.

Pound cake


Pound cake is a cake which in the olden days was said to be made from a pound of each of 4 ingredients: Flour, eggs, butter and sugar.
